Home
last modified time | relevance | path

Searched refs:dyld_instance (Results 1 – 4 of 4) sorted by relevance

/llvm-project-15.0.7/lldb/source/Plugins/DynamicLoader/MacOSX-DYLD/
H A DDynamicLoaderMacOS.cpp221 if (process != dyld_instance->m_process) in NotifyBreakpointHit()
224 if (dyld_instance->m_image_infos_stop_id != UINT32_MAX && in NotifyBreakpointHit()
305 dyld_instance->ClearDYLDHandoverBreakpoint(); in NotifyBreakpointHit()
307 dyld_instance->DoInitialImageFetch(); in NotifyBreakpointHit()
308 dyld_instance->SetNotificationBreakpoint(); in NotifyBreakpointHit()
314 dyld_instance->UnloadImages(image_load_addresses); in NotifyBreakpointHit()
317 dyld_instance->UnloadAllImages(); in NotifyBreakpointHit()
321 dyld_instance->ClearNotificationBreakpoint(); in NotifyBreakpointHit()
322 dyld_instance->UnloadAllImages(); in NotifyBreakpointHit()
323 dyld_instance->ClearDYLDModule(); in NotifyBreakpointHit()
[all …]
H A DDynamicLoaderMacOSXDYLD.cpp326 DynamicLoaderMacOSXDYLD *dyld_instance = (DynamicLoaderMacOSXDYLD *)baton; in NotifyBreakpointHit() local
339 if (process != dyld_instance->m_process) in NotifyBreakpointHit()
342 if (dyld_instance->InitializeFromAllImageInfos()) in NotifyBreakpointHit()
343 return dyld_instance->GetStopWhenImagesChange(); in NotifyBreakpointHit()
392 dyld_instance->AddModulesUsingImageInfosAddress(image_infos_addr, in NotifyBreakpointHit()
396 dyld_instance->RemoveModulesUsingImageInfosAddress( in NotifyBreakpointHit()
412 return dyld_instance->GetStopWhenImagesChange(); in NotifyBreakpointHit()
/llvm-project-15.0.7/lldb/source/Plugins/DynamicLoader/POSIX-DYLD/
H A DDynamicLoaderPOSIXDYLD.cpp258 DynamicLoaderPOSIXDYLD *const dyld_instance = in EntryBreakpointHit() local
262 dyld_instance->m_process ? dyld_instance->m_process->GetID() in EntryBreakpointHit()
271 if (dyld_instance->m_process) { in EntryBreakpointHit()
273 dyld_instance->m_process->GetTarget().GetBreakpointByID(break_id); in EntryBreakpointHit()
278 __FUNCTION__, dyld_instance->m_process->GetID(), break_id); in EntryBreakpointHit()
293 dyld_instance->LoadAllCurrentModules(); in EntryBreakpointHit()
294 dyld_instance->SetRendezvousBreakpoint(); in EntryBreakpointHit()
388 DynamicLoaderPOSIXDYLD *const dyld_instance = in RendezvousBreakpointHit() local
392 dyld_instance->m_process ? dyld_instance->m_process->GetID() in RendezvousBreakpointHit()
395 dyld_instance->RefreshModules(); in RendezvousBreakpointHit()
[all …]
/llvm-project-15.0.7/lldb/source/Plugins/DynamicLoader/Hexagon-DYLD/
H A DDynamicLoaderHexagonDYLD.cpp312 DynamicLoaderHexagonDYLD *dyld_instance = nullptr; in RendezvousBreakpointHit() local
313 dyld_instance = static_cast<DynamicLoaderHexagonDYLD *>(baton); in RendezvousBreakpointHit()
317 if (!dyld_instance->m_rendezvous.IsValid()) { in RendezvousBreakpointHit()
318 Process *proc = dyld_instance->m_process; in RendezvousBreakpointHit()
324 dyld_instance->m_rendezvous.SetRendezvousAddress(structAddr); in RendezvousBreakpointHit()
332 dyld_instance->RefreshModules(); in RendezvousBreakpointHit()
335 return dyld_instance->GetStopWhenImagesChange(); in RendezvousBreakpointHit()